Linux操作系统由于其开放源代码和强大的社区支持,逐渐在服务器和桌面领域取得了巨大的市场份额。随着用户数量的增加,Linux系统也面临着越来越多的安全威胁。保护Linux系统的安全性显得尤为重要。本文将深入探讨Linux的安全机制,帮助用户理解如何有效地保护自己的系统免受攻击。

Linux系统采用了多层次的安全架构。这种架构不仅包括用户和组权限管理,还整合了访问控制列表(ACL)、用户身份验证和加密技术。这些机制共同协作,确保只有授权用户才能访问系统的特定资源。通过合理设置文件和目录的权限,可以显著降低不必要的风险,防止未经授权的访问。
定期更新系统和软件是维持Linux安全的基本措施。软件开发者通常会发布安全补丁,以修复系统漏洞。用户需要定期检查并应用这些更新,以确保自己的系统始终处于安全状态。还可以使用自动更新工具,简化这一过程。
防火墙配置也是保持Linux系统安全的重要环节。Linux自带的iptables和nftables可以用来设置入站和出站流量的过滤规则,确保只有安全的流量能够进入系统。用户可以根据具体需求,定制防火墙规则,进一步增强系统的防护能力。
在应用软件方面,选择开源软件通常更为安全,因为开源的代码可以被广大的开发者审查和修正。使用可靠且经常维护的软件库,可以减少使用过时或存在已知漏洞的应用程序的风险。
定期进行安全审计和漏洞扫描是增强系统安全性的重要手段。工具如Lynis、Chkrootkit和rkhunter可以帮助用户识别潜在的安全隐患。通过这些工具的使用,用户可以及时发现和修复系统中的安全问题。
通过合理配置用户权限、定期更新系统、配置防火墙、选择安全的软件以及进行安全审计,用户可以有效地保护Linux系统免受各种安全威胁。确保系统的安全并非一蹴而就的过程,而是需要持久关注和积极维护的长远目标。在这个快速发展的数字时代,注重系统安全已成为每个Linux用户的责任与义务。
